**The Role**
We currently have an exciting entry-level opportunity for a Purchasing Officer to join the Purchasing Team at our Store Support Centre located in Derrimut.
The purpose of this position is to facilitate the accurate placement of orders and the timely delivery of product into the Distribution Centre's. This involves data entry and maintenance across multiple data bases, along with follow up on the shipping of purchased product.
Key responsibilities include:
- Process paperwork associated with product orders including entering orders onto the system, reviewing supplier invoices, electronic filing, monitoring correspondence, and maintaining order details/changes
- Process and maintain product range in the system
- Frequent and accurate update of reports and databases
- Analysis of stock movement and advise of anomalies
- Ongoing Monitoring of overseas and local orders and communicating with suppliers
- Liaise with Shipping agents to ensure optimum shipping times
- Monitor delivery of product into our DC's and follow through where necessary
- Liaise with DC and SSC personnel and advise of due shipments
- Process invoices and documents as appropriate
